I stayed at the DR in August and arranged for a driver to Jaco. It was $100 for the day in a big Turismo van. The driver spoke good English and stopped wherever we wanted. He was also a good tour guide. He waited for us in Jaco for hours and hours and then drove us back to the DR. I think we were gone for about 10-12 hours.

I don't recall his name, but my point is that you should be able to find a good driver if your hotel is willing to help out.

Maybe you could get an even better rate, but this worked well for me, and I would go it again.
